ABOUT US
Action Against Hunger has been working in Liberia since 1990 with the purpose of responding to the needs of the most vulnerable people, at first during the emergencies and then in a more development setting, until the 2014 Ebola outbreak and the emergency it generated in the country. Action Against Hunger interventions in Liberia aim at improving the nutrition security of the population, with a particular focus on children under five and pregnant and lactating women. Action Against Hunger aims at doing so by implementing multi-sectoral programs, which encompass direct nutrition intervention and prevention activities to address the underlining causes of undernutrition, i.e. poor health, food insecurity, poor care practices, and poor access to water and sanitation. Action Against Hunger also has an integrated advocacy strategy in the mission that cuts across all the sectors.
